ASUS ZenFone 6 Update Improves Camera Rotation Stability and More

The ASUS ROG Phone 2 was released earlier today amid much fanfare. After all, a smartphone that comes with a 240Hz panel and has the ‘gamer’ aesthetic to it is bound to catch some attention. On the other, non-gamer-y side of things, there’s the ASUS ZenFone 6, the company’s other flagship device. It packs more or less the same hardware as the ROG Phone 2 and is priced more reasonably. The most notable feature of the device is its flip camera mechanism that allows for a notchless, nearly bezel-less display and a powerful front-facing camera. The Zenfone 6 received an important update today. Here’s the changelog:

  • Improved Camera Rotation Stability.
  • Add Mobile Manager & Cleanup Launcher Shortcut.
  • Optimized Camera Quality–EIS Optimized for video recording.
  • Optimized Camera Quality–Optimized supernight mode texture and noise reducing.
  • Optimized Camera Quality–Removed the evening color cast in supernight mode.
  • Optimized Camera Quality–Fixed the flip mechanism on panorama mode.
  • General system & app stability improved.
  • Increased touch sound on/off toggle.
  • Optimized power consumption.
  • Optimized Translation Strings.
  • Rearranged the position of “Retract camera” to 1st page at quick settings.
  • Improved Call Quality.

The build number of the firmware is 16.1220.1906.167, and it includes a host of changes to the camera. The camera rotation mechanism is now more stable. Moving parts introduce an additional point of failure in a smartphone and can use every minor improvement they can get. The other changes are centred around the quality of images captured by the camera. The ZenFone 6 lacks optical image stabilisation (OIS) in the camera lenses and instead uses electronic image stabilisation (EIS). EIS doesn’t provide the same results as OIS, so any minor upgrade to it goes a long way in helping users capture better images. General system optimizations and bug fixes that enhance the system experience are also included. You can check if you’re eligible for the update on your ZenFone 6 by going to Settings > System > System updates. Additionally, you can follow these instructions to flash the firmware manually.
